I just noticed that the mint count on Numista and the the mint count on the Bank of Finland's website are a little off. Like the 2 euro coin for 2007. Numista total count (normal+proof+BU) equals 5,226,500. The Bank of Finlands website gives a count of 8,600,000. When dealing with this many coins. Plus or minus 3M I'm guessing don't real matter. But the 2017 2 Euro count (normal+proof+BU) is 100K. But the Bank of Finland puts their count at 3.1M for that year. Here is a link to the Bank of Finland. https://www.suomenpankki.fi/en/money-and-payments/euro-banknotes-and-coins/number-of-minted-finnish-coins/   Also Numista doesn't have any count for normal coins for the years 2020 and after. But the Finnish website suggests a very low mintage. N#8714 

I do not know practice in Finland, but some mints have total number minted in specific year, that not necessarily means that many coins were minted woth the specific year on them.
